Abstract

Electron paramagnetic resonance of Mn2+ in Ce2 Zn3 (NO3)12.24H2O single crystals has been studied in X-band at 290 and 90K. Mn2+ substitutes for Zn2+ sites. The spin-Hamiltonian parameters are evaluated.
